Thursday 27/06/2019

The Institute for Historical Research of the National Hellenic Research Foundation in collaboration with the Stavros Niarchos Foundation Centre for Hellenic Studies of Simon Fraser University, Vancouver, has the pleasure to invite you to the workshop on “The Digital Virgin”, Thursday 27th June 2019, 7.00 pm.

Introduction by
Dr Niki Tsironi, IHR | NHRF, Fellow of CHS-Harvard University and Adjunct Professor of Byzantine Studies, SFU
THE VIRGIN BEYOND BORDERS

Professor Maria Vassilaki (University of Thessaly), FROM METER THEOU TO THE DIGITAL VIRGIN

Dr Sabrina Higgins, Assistant Professor, Stavros Niarchos Foundation Centre for Hellenic Studies of Simon Fraser University,
CONTEXTUALIZING CULT: THE PHYSICAL EVIDENCE FOR THE EARLY CULT OF MARY IN THE EASTERN MEDITERRANEAN AND DIGITAL SCHOLARSHIP AS PRAXIS

Projection of the film, “The Hidden Face of the Virgin”
by Manos Eustratiadis

Reception to follow

Seminars’ Room, 48, Vasileos Constantinou Avenue 11635 Athens, Metro Evangelismos
